AMSTERDAM, Feb 14: Underdogs the Netherlands have gone for a tried and trusted line-up in announcing their 15-man squad for next month's World Cup in the Caribbean.
The side will leave for the Caribbean on March 2 and will play two warm-up matches in Jamaica before heading on to St Kitts where they will open their campaign against South Africa on March 16.
Squad: Luuk van Troost (captain), Peter Borren, Daan van Bunge, Ryan ten Doeschate, Mark Jonkman, Muhammad Kashif, Alexei Kervezee, Tim de Leede, Adeel Raja, Darron Reekers, Edgar Schiferli, Jeroen Smits, Billy Stelling, Eric Szwarczynski, Bas Zuiderent.—AFP
